UST stands for Unresolved Sexual Tension. This generally refers to an apparent romantic/sexual undercurrent between characters in a source canon, be it a television series, film, real life or other type of fandom. Shipping often results in fandom from supposed and/or officially acknowledged UST, sometimes with fans debating whether they are happy that the relationship does not become fully canon or not.

Historical Definitions

The following definition dates to February 1999 on cmshaw's Fan Glossary as specific to media fandom:

UST, n. Acronym for Unresolved Sexual Tension. Canonical or fanfictional sexual chemistry between two characters who are not at the time in a sexual relationship.[1]

The following definition dates to the Roswell fandom on June 27, 2001:

ust: stands for Unresolved Sexual Tension, in het or slash [2]

The following definition dates to October 2003:

UST: Unrelenting Sexual Tension. They want to shag. Very, very badly. They don’t. [3]

The following definition dates to August 2006 in the Gundam Wing fandom:

UST = unresolved sexual tension. [4]
